Product Overview

Category

The PDTC114YMB,315 belongs to the category of semiconductor devices.

Use

It is commonly used as a switching device in electronic circuits.

Characteristics

  • Small form factor
  • Low power consumption
  • High switching speed

Package

The PDTC114YMB,315 is typically available in a surface-mount package.

Essence

This product is essential for controlling the flow of current in electronic circuits.

Packaging/Quantity

It is usually packaged in reels containing a specific quantity, such as 3000 units per reel.

Specifications

  • Maximum Collector Current: 100mA
  • Collector-Emitter Voltage: 50V
  • Transition Frequency: 250MHz
  • Power Dissipation: 200mW

Detailed Pin Configuration

The PDTC114YMB,315 has a standard SOT-323 package with three pins: 1. Base 2. Emitter 3. Collector

Functional Features

  • Fast switching speed
  • Low saturation voltage
  • High current gain

Advantages and Disadvantages

Advantages

  • Small size
  • Low power consumption
  • High switching speed

Disadvantages

  • Limited maximum collector current
  • Limited collector-emitter voltage

Working Principles

The PDTC114YMB,315 operates based on the principles of bipolar junction transistors, where the flow of current is controlled by the application of a small signal at the base terminal.

Detailed Application Field Plans

This product is widely used in applications such as: - Switching circuits - Amplification circuits - Signal processing circuits

Detailed and Complete Alternative Models

Some alternative models to the PDTC114YMB,315 include: - BC847B - 2N3904 - 2SC945

In conclusion, the PDTC114YMB,315 is a versatile semiconductor device with a compact design and high-speed switching capabilities, making it suitable for various electronic applications.

  1. What is the PDTC114YMB,315 used for?

    • The PDTC114YMB,315 is a NPN resistor-equipped transistor designed for general-purpose amplifier and switching applications.
  2. What are the key specifications of the PDTC114YMB,315?

    • The PDTC114YMB,315 has a maximum collector current of 100mA, a collector-emitter voltage of 50V, and a DC current gain (hFE) of 100 to 400.
  3. Can the PDTC114YMB,315 be used for low-power switching applications?

    • Yes, the PDTC114YMB,315 is suitable for low-power switching applications due to its low collector-emitter saturation voltage.
  4. What are the typical operating conditions for the PDTC114YMB,315?

    • The PDTC114YMB,315 operates within a temperature range of -55°C to 150°C and is suitable for use in various electronic circuits.
  5. Is the PDTC114YMB,315 RoHS compliant?

    • Yes, the PDTC114YMB,315 is compliant with the Restriction of Hazardous Substances (RoHS) directive.
  6. What are the recommended soldering conditions for the PDTC114YMB,315?

    • The recommended soldering temperature for the PDTC114YMB,315 is 260°C for 10 seconds.
  7. Can the PDTC114YMB,315 be used in automotive applications?

    • Yes, the PDTC114YMB,315 is suitable for use in automotive electronics, provided it meets the specific requirements of the application.
  8. Does the PDTC114YMB,315 require any external components for typical applications?

    • In most cases, the PDTC114YMB,315 can be used in typical applications without requiring additional external components.
  9. What are the typical applications of the PDTC114YMB,315?

    • Typical applications include audio amplification, signal processing, and low-power switching in various electronic devices.
